Two issues:


1. The latest tarball seems to be missing a dependancy which it needs  
for MacOS.  Previous versions didn't have this problem (at least  
since 1.21.8).  configure && make says:

> ...
> signal.c: In function ‘signal_set_handlers’:
> signal.c:573: error: ‘SIGWINCH’ undeclared (first use in this  
> function)
> signal.c:573: error: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
> signal.c:573: error: for each function it appears in.)
> make: *** [signal.o] Error 1


(This is in MacOS 10.4.7, which is nearly the latest version.  As far  
as configure is concerned, this is powerpc-apple-darwin8.7.0.)
